73-tantalum-179

  • Atomic Mass: 178.9459341 +- 0.0000060 amu
  • Excess Mass: -50362.041 +- 5.580 keV
  • Binding Energy: 1438017.026 +- 5.586 keV
  • Beta Decay Energy: B- -1059.685 +- 16.265 keV
"The 1995 update to the atomic mass evaluation" by G.Audi and A.H.Wapstra, Nuclear Physics A595 vol. 4 p.409-480, December 25, 1995.
  • Spin: 7/2+
  • Half life: 1.82 years
  • Mode of decay: Electron capture to Hf-179
    • Decay energy: 0.110 MeV

    Meta state at 1.318 Mev
  • Spin: 25/2+)
  • Half life: 9.0 ms
  • Mode of decay: IT to Ta-179
    • Decay energy: 1.318 MeV

    Meta state at 2.641 Mev
  • Spin: 37/2+)
  • Half life: 52 ms
  • Mode of decay: IT to Ta-179
    • Decay energy: 2.641 MeV

  • Possible parent nuclides:
    Electron capture from W-179
